If some one has access to the parish records for Greasley would they be willing to do a look up for me?
I am trying to find out who the parents are of my grgrgrgrandfather John Hardwick. On his marriage certificate 1840 the father's first name is just a letter could be J or W Hardwick hard to read. I an leaning towards J for John. My reasons being that John and Martha Hardwick have a daughter named Lettice born 1846. I did a searcho on IGI and found a John and Lettice Hardwick have children born in Greasley around the time my John was born but he is not listed. As Lettice is not that common of a name I am thinking that this is his parents.
Also found John and Martha on the 1841 census in Attercliffe near Sheffield and also have just found John and Lettice Hardwick and familyon the same census in the same town.
So now I just need proof that this John and Lettice Hardwick is my John's parents.
According to the 1871 census ( the only one I have found my John on so far) lists his place of birth as Greasley, Nott. and his age is given as 52 so he would have been born around 1818-19 I think.

Hi Anne,
you are right that John doesn't appear on the baptisms for Greasley, which have also been transcribed by the Notts FHS. However the 1861 census I think provides the link you need 
1861 RG9 2535 56 8 Eckington and Troway, Derbyshire John Hardwick head 42 underground steward Notts Beverley Martha wife 39 York Darnall Ann dau 19 Darnall Tom son 17 coal miner Darnall John son 11 Eckington, as were others William son 4 Henry son 2 Martha dau 1 month Robert Hancock boarder 38 sickle maker
RG9 2535 54 4 Eckington and Troway John Hardwick head 70 coal miner Greasley Lettice wife 68 Greasley Arthur grandson 8 York Darnall Emma grand dau 7 Eckington
I think the 1871 census lists Emma as the dau of John and Martha? Heather

Hi Anne
I took a look at those IGI entries and saw that in 1832 John and lettice baptised two children at Beaverlee Schoolroom Primitive Methodist Church, Beggarlee. Looking through the pages of the 1851 census, Beggarlee appears to be an area of the hamlet of Newthorpe, which is part of Greasley
However the IGI records for this church only covers the years 1827-1837. I wonder if it is worth e-mailing Nottinghamshire Archives to see if they hold the records for the time you need? You can find the email address on their web page
